What are steel glass doors?
Steel glass doors use glass panels within a frame to create access while allowing light and visibility through the opening.
At Zen Doors, glass internal doors may be framed in steel and paired with clear, reeded, fluted or textured glass. These options can suit hallways, living areas, studies, wine rooms, offices and front entries.
A steel glass door inside the home can separate rooms without making the floor plan feel cut off, while modern glass entry doors can give the frontage a brighter and more architectural look.
Benefits of steel glass doors
Steel glass doors are useful when a space needs separation without losing light. They can make rooms feel more open, help connect nearby areas and add a stronger architectural detail than a plain solid door.
Key benefits include:
- Helps natural light move between rooms
- Creates separation without making spaces feel boxed in
- Works well for hallways, living rooms, offices and wine rooms
- Offers privacy options through reeded, fluted or textured glass
- Can suit hinged, sliding, pivoting and entry-style layouts
- Adds steel-framed detail to modern and classic interiors
How to choose the right steel glass doors
Here’s what to consider when choosing steel glass doors for your project.
1. Start with the location
Think about where the door will be used. Internal glass doors may suit studies, hallways, living areas or wine rooms, while a glass front door needs to suit the facade, entry path and daily access.
2. Choose the opening style
Hinged glass front entrance doors suit familiar everyday use. Sliding glass doors can work well for wider openings or rooms with limited floor space. Pivot steel glass doors can add more presence to larger openings and feature areas.
3. Consider privacy needs
Entrance doors with glass are a good fit when visibility and light are the priority. Reeded, fluted or textured glass can soften the view while still keeping the space bright.
4. Match the frame to the room
Steel framing can add contrast, structure and a more architectural finish. It can also help the door connect with nearby windows, partitions and other steel features.
5. Check size and proportions
The size of the opening affects the type of steel glass door that will work best. Taller doors can add scale, while slimmer panels may suit hallways or compact internal rooms.
